ما هي فئة JS؟
ما هي فئة JS؟

فيديو: ما هي فئة JS؟

فيديو: ما هي فئة JS؟
فيديو: شرح ما هو class و constructor و object في OOP | دورة تعلم JavaScript كاملة - الدرس 34 2024, شهر نوفمبر
Anonim

فصل بناء الجملة الأساسي. في البرمجة الشيئية ، أ صف دراسي هو قالب رمز برنامج قابل للتوسيع لإنشاء كائنات ، وتوفير القيم الأولية للحالة (متغيرات الأعضاء) وتنفيذ السلوك (وظائف الأعضاء أو الأساليب).

وبالمثل ، يُسأل ، ما هو الفصل في JavaScript؟

دروس في JavaScript هي صيغة خاصة لنموذج الوراثة النموذجي الخاص بها والذي يعتبر موروثًا مشابهًا في صف دراسي - اللغات الشيئية القائمة. الطبقات هي مجرد وظائف خاصة تمت إضافتها إلى ES6 تهدف إلى محاكاة صف دراسي الكلمات الرئيسية من هذه اللغات الأخرى.

بجانب ما سبق ، ما هو الفرق بين الفئة والوظيفة في JavaScript؟ نفس الشيء كما هو الحال في أي لغة أخرى - أ وظيفة هي طريقة لتعبئة بعض التعليمات البرمجية بحيث يمكن إعادة استخدامها ، بينما ملف صف دراسي هو "مخطط" لكائن ، كيان يحتوي على التعليمات البرمجية والبيانات ذات الصلة ( أساليب والدولة).

بخصوص هذا ، هل يمكننا استخدام class في JavaScript؟

من المهم ملاحظة ذلك هناك نكون لا دروس في JavaScript . المهام علبة تستخدم لمحاكاة إلى حد ما الطبقات ، ولكن بشكل عام جافا سكريبت هو صف دراسي بدون لغة. كل شيء هو كائن. وعندما يتعلق الأمر بالميراث ، فإن الأشياء ترث من الأشياء ، لا الطبقات من عند الطبقات كما في " صف دراسي "-ical اللغات.

ما هو مثال الفصل؟

فصل : أ صف دراسي في C ++ هي لبنة البناء ، والتي تؤدي إلى البرمجة الموجهة للكائنات. هو نوع بيانات محدد من قبل المستخدم ، والذي يحتفظ بأعضاء البيانات ووظائف الأعضاء الخاصة به ، والتي يمكن الوصول إليها واستخدامها عن طريق إنشاء مثيل لذلك صف دراسي . ل مثال : النظر في فصل السيارات.

موصى به: